1. THE PATTERN THAT CONNECTS EVERYTHING: KOSMOS AND HOLONS
Creation = evolution of Kosmos (from matter to life to mind to soul to spirit)
• Matter
• Life
• Mind
• Soul
• Spirit
• Evolution is not linear but spiral and includes and transcends. These layers are nested and each next step includes and transcends the former step: where matter is favourable life occurs; where life is favourable psyche occurs, where psyche is ripe, we connect to the soul, where we connect to the soul we see and feel (a glimpse of) Spirit…
Holon of Kosmos
HOLONS
When Creation started (big bang, creation myths) first there was
- Emptiness (or potential)
- Then there was Creation (life force, original impulse)
- Then there were HOLONS: reality is composed of holons
What is a Holon?
- An entity that is part/whole at the same time
- they function autonomously
- at the same time they are part of a bigger whole
- HOLONS -
• For example: an atom is an existing entity that at the same time is part of a bigger whole, a molecule. A molecule is whole in itself and at the same time part of a cell; the cell is part of an organism, and so on
• Holons are structured in endless hierarchies and everywhere to be found
• Another example: words are part of a sentence are part of a paragraph are part of a chapter are part of a book is part of a genre is part of a culture….
• NOTHING exists ON ITS OWN• This is simply not possible… = a great insight…..
- HOLONS-
Holons have four drives:
- Each holon possesses both agency and communion (horizontal level)- It has to keep its identity and yet at the same time its being part of context otherwise
it looses its ground for existence ( = autopoiesis)- (In BD this can be experienced by the pulsation between identity and regression)
- Each holon has the drive to transcend or dissolve (vertical level)- Each holon has an intrinsic drive to grow and evolve to another level of existence
(transcend) or if it can not do so it dissolves or disintegrates and ceases to exist- When a holon transcends itself it includes its former levels and at the same time
adds something new (visible in bigger picture see holon of Kosmos)
- Evolution or growth is the natural tendency in Kosmos (= realising its innate potentials)
2. FOUR CORNERS OF KOSMOS• When a holon occurs it has four faces AT THE SAME TIME (quadrants)
• Interior of the individual (intentional)• Exterior of the individual (behavioural)• Collective interior (cultural context)• Collective exterior (social systems)
• All four have to COMMUNICATE in order to be connected• For example: when I look sad from the outside it can mean everything. You
don’t have a clue unless you ask me• When we look at evolution on the outside it means nothing until we add
meaning by taking the inside into account• The interior inside adds meaning• The exterior outside defines the visible world (material)• In society in the West we are mostly lead by the exterior (only what you
can see is true)
HOLON OF KOSMOS IN A EVOLUTIONARY WAY
• Life developed from atom to mineral to plant to animal to human: each stage including and transcending the former stages• With an inside (intentional) and outside (behavioural)• In a cultural context of shared intrinsic values and beliefs which we
might call ‘worldview’ (cultural)• In a shared social context which we might call the way our
beliefs/values are organised (like family, tribe, or city, or democracy, or European Union) - social
• Our challenge: although all quadrants are connected we tend to value just ONE quadrant (e.g. in the West upper right is mostly valued)
